Staff Performance Evaluation Form Template
A staff performance evaluation form provides a structured framework for assessing teaching and non-teaching staff performance at the end of each term or year. Regular evaluations help school leadership identify top performers for recognition and advancement, identify staff who need additional support or training, and maintain documented evidence of performance for employment decisions. Schools that evaluate informally or not at all struggle to justify promotion, salary, or dismissal decisions.
When to use: Conduct at least once per academic year (end of year) — twice per year (end of Term 1 and end of year) is ideal for schools committed to continuous staff development.

Best Practices
Share the evaluation criteria with staff at the beginning of the year, not just at evaluation time. Staff who know in advance what they are being assessed on can actively work towards the criteria, which is the entire purpose of a performance framework.
Student academic outcomes should be benchmarked against the class's starting point, not just final scores. A teacher who brings a weak cohort from 42% to 61% has outperformed a teacher who maintains a strong cohort at 68%.
The "Agreed Development Plan" section is the most important part of the form — yet most schools leave it blank. A development plan without specific actions, timelines, and support commitments is just an aspiration.

Link evaluation outcomes to professional development (training attendance), recognition programmes, and salary review processes. Evaluations that lead to no visible consequence lose credibility and demotivate both evaluators and staff.
